Criminal records are considered to be public info simply because of this it is fairly easy to request a complete background or history of almost anybody. There are a few "snags" to discovering criminal records on-line, nevertheless, and these are generally due to individual state policies that need extra charges or documentation in order to gain access to the information requested.

Anybody who desires to get criminal records online is going to be required to spend for the solutions because these materials can be spread throughout a number of pc networks and frequently need a highly organized and effective retrieval system if all guarantees are to be met. For instance, if an person whose records are being collected has crimes of various levels and different time periods, and has faced state and federal charges, it is fairly likely that the computer search will require access to a massive number of records and systems. All of this translates into a lot of function for the business who offers access to criminal records online.

Consumers who do need this info will obtain it in a well-organized report that clearly explains any codes or details such as penalties and judgments that resulted from the criminal issues.

It is important to note that some states tack on additional fees to those who request records, and most agencies that provide criminal records online will have to request these additional costs from their clients as well. These fees tend to differ from state to state, and some requests might not be in a position to yield information immediately simply because not all state records have been produced available online.

If the person whose records are becoming researched is a recognized sex offender, nevertheless, most states are now making this information available via unique web sites where every convicted offender is registered, and usually where their present address is identified in compliance with state laws and regulations.
